1.1 Requirements for Program Installation


This section describes minimum requirements and recommended requirements for
installation. This section consists of two parts. The First part is for system requirements; the
second part is for setup requirements.

1.1.1 System Requirements


 CPU: Pentium III or higher processor recommended
 RAM: 1024 MB or greater recommended
 Operating System: Microsoft Windows 2000 or XP recommended
 Resolution: 1024 X 768 or higher recommended
 Port Communications: RS-232-C serial cable, USB cable or USB Converter cable (COM 1-
255) capable

1.1.2 Setup Requirements


 Data Cable or LT Cable should be attached between COM port and phone
 USB driver or USB Converter driver should be installed to use USB or USB Converter
cable
 A “Hardlock” or “Megalock” dongle key should be attached to the parallel (printer
LPT1) or USB port for LAB/Field level Professional LGNPST

1.2.3 Connection Setup


This section describes connection methods. There are three types of method to connect
mobile handset to your PC.

LG Product Support Tool (Lab Version) (CONFIDENTIAL) 15


Program Installation

Note
In order to use LGNPST via USB cable, LG USB Driver needs to be installed in advance. For
more information on this, please refer next section.

Caution
Make sure the battery is fully charged prior to attempting software upgrade via device
battery. Loss of power during the upgrade process will result in a failed upgrade. The use of
the external power with cable is recommended.

For USB Cable


1. Connect one end of the provided USB Cable to a USB port on the PC and the other
end to the data port located on the bottom of the device. If the cable is correctly
connected, the red status light indicator on the USB Cable box will light up.
2. On the side of the USB Cable box, there is a special connector used to attach a
travel charger or cigarette lighter adapter to power the device during use.

For USB Converter Cable


1. Connect one end of the provided USB Converter Cable to a USB port on the PC and
the other end to the data port located on the bottom of the device. If the cable is
correctly connected, the red status light indicator on the USB Converter Cable box
will light up.
2. On the side of the USB Converter Cable box, there is a special connector used to
attach a travel charger or cigarette lighter adapter to power the device during use.

For Serial (RS-232-C) Cable


1. Securely connect one end of the provided Serial Data Cable to a serial port on the
PC and the other to the data port located on bottom of the device. Once the cable
is correctly connected, the red status light on the Serial Data Cable box will light up.
2. On the side of the Serial Data Cable box, there is a special connector used to attach
a travel charger or cigarette lighter adapter to power the device during use.
3. Attach the "hard lock" or "Mega lock" dongle to the computer’s parallel or USB port.

2.1 Main Function of LG PST (LGNPST)


The LGNPST Window is composed of Model list manager, Phone status window and Provision
window. Model List Manager lists up all connected devices. Status Window shows all
information of DLL and Handset. Provision Window provides the downloading functions such
as binary upgrade download, PRL download and etc.

2.1.1 Starting LGNPST


1. On the Windows taskbar, click Start. And then Select Phone Flashing Applications
=> LG Electronics => LGnPST_Sprint.

Figure 2-1. LGNPST Main Window

2.1.2 Menu Bar


The menu bar provides the function that allows you can go to each sub-menu by clicking.
Menu bar is composed of File, Provision, Data, Tool, and Help.

Figure 2-2. LGNPST Menu Bar

File
The "File(F) " menu provides "Select DLL" and “Exit”.

24 LG Product Support Tool (Lab Version) (CONFIDENTIAL)


Getting Started

Figure 2-3. File Menu Tree

 Select DLL: This function enables to choose a DLL needed if the frame does not detect
a proper one.
 Exit: This function closes the LGNPST Program.

PST Functions

The " PST Functions(P) " menu supports short key definitions and allows to execute each
process.

Figure 2-4. PST Functions Menu Tree

 REFURBISH WITH SW DOWNLOAD: This is a shortcut menu to run the Refurbish SW


Download Function process.
 PRL UPDATE: This is a shortcut menu to run the PRL Update process.
 UPGRADE: This is a shortcut menu to run the Refurbish UPGRADE Function process.
 EMERGENCY: This is a shortcut menu to run the Emergency Function process.

Tool
The "Tool (T)" menu provides the ability to access extra functionality needed in order to
communicate with the handset but does not have a special classification. Currently there is
"Lock Code", "Reset", “Sound On” and “Load Serial Ports”.

Figure 2-5. Data Menu Tree

 Lock Code: This functionality is used to get the lock code from the handset so the user
will be able to have access to their handset for proper usage.
 Reset: If a forced reset is needed for a particular handset due to un-expected idle
activity, then this functionality is needed to bring the handset back to an initialized
state for a process to be run.
 Sound On: This is the option which turns on/off the sound effects within the program
during execution. The default setting is checked "On". This can be easily turned off by
un-checking the option in the main menu.

LG Product Support Tool (Lab Version) (CONFIDENTIAL) 25


Getting Started

 Load Serial Ports: This function is used to activate serial ports.

The above figure is consisting of three areas. The first area displays information about the
version, associated DLL name, device’s compiled date to use the LGNPST Program with the
current device.

The second area displays the current device ESN, Digital, and analog device numbers, S/W
Version, S/W date info, PRL Version (if available) and ERI Version (if available)
The third area (lower) displays the specific info related to the received system, device
system state, additional programming, and hardware related items.

DLL Section

Version: The version of the DLL file available. Example) 0.0.9.0


File Name: Name of the DLL file being used
Compiled Date: Date that the DLL file is compiled

Handset

IMEI/MEID: The Mobile equipment identifier stored on the handset (Unique ID)
Mobile ESN: The electronic serial number stored on the handset (unique ID)
Phone Number: This is the phone number stored on the phone for the user.
Digital MIN: The min value in the format of a phone number
Analog MIN: The min value in the format of a phone number
Software Version: This shows the version of the binary
Compiled Date: The compile date for the handset software
Release Date: The release date for the handset software
PRL Version: The PRL version is displayed

3.4 Emergency Function


The Emergency function provides recovering the device from irregular status such as doesn’t
boot up the device. Emergency function is used on the Emergency mode.
To enter the Emergency mode, press keypad “5” in the device without battery and then
connect the download cable to the device.
But, the cable must be connected to power charger when connecting to the device.

Note
If you correctly process emergency step, you can see "UNKNOWN” Model Name in Model List
Manager
